PM Modi to Launch Phase 2 of Varanasi-Kolkata Expressway

Prime Minister Narendra Modi is set to lay the foundation stone for the second phase of the Varanasi-Gaya-Ranchi-Kolkata Expressway (NH-319B) in Bihar on Thursday. This significant infrastructure project aims to enhance connectivity and stimulate economic development in eastern India. The expressway is expected to improve transportation links between key cities and regions, fostering trade and growth as part of a broader national infrastructure initiative.

Deep Depression Over Bay of Bengal to Bring Heavy Rains to Odisha, West Bengal

A deep depression over the northwest Bay of Bengal is intensifying and moving northwards, poised to trigger heavy rainfall in Odisha and West Bengal. The India Meteorological Department (IMD) has issued an orange alert for several districts. The system is expected to cross the West Bengal–Bangladesh coast by Thursday afternoon, prompting authorities to prepare for potential impacts from strong winds and significant precipitation in the affected coastal regions.

Rajasthan Government Employee Detained for Alleged Espionage for Pakistan

A Rajasthan government employee, Shakur Khan from Jaisalmer, has been detained on suspicion of espionage for Pakistan. Intelligence agencies reportedly found suspicious Pakistan-linked phone numbers on his device, leading to his apprehension. This incident highlights ongoing counter-espionage efforts by Indian authorities to safeguard national security interests, particularly in border states. The investigation will focus on the nature and extent of any information allegedly shared with foreign entities.

Lawrence Bishnoi Gang Sharpshooter Killed in Uttar Pradesh Police Encounter

Naveen Kumar, an alleged sharpshooter associated with the Lawrence Bishnoi gang, was killed in a police encounter in Uttar Pradesh. Kumar was reportedly wanted in multiple serious criminal cases, including murder and charges under the stringent Maharashtra Control of Organised Crime Act (MCOCA). This operation marks a significant development in law enforcement efforts to dismantle organized crime networks operating across various states in India.

Pune Porsche Case Doctor Arrested in Separate Kidney Transplant Racket

Dr. Ajay Taware, former medical superintendent of Pune's Sassoon General Hospital and already jailed for alleged blood sample tampering in the Pune Porsche crash case, has been arrested again. This new arrest is in connection with an alleged kidney transplant racket at a Ruby Hall Clinic dating back to 2022. This development adds another layer to the controversies surrounding Dr. Taware and probes into medical malpractices.

Singapore Open: Satwik-Chirag Reach Quarters; Prannoy Exits

India's top men's doubles pair, Satwiksairaj Rankireddy and Chirag Shetty, advanced to the quarterfinals of the Singapore Open badminton tournament. However, there was disappointment in men's singles as HS Prannoy was eliminated in the pre-quarterfinals after losing to Frenchman Christo Popov with scores of 16-21, 14-21. The mixed results highlight the ongoing challenges and successes for Indian shuttlers on the international BWF World Tour.

Interpol Issues Silver Notices on India's Request to Track Global Assets

Interpol has issued its first-ever Silver Notices at India's request to help trace the global assets of two individuals. One notice targets former French Embassy officer Shubham Shokeen, wanted for visa fraud; the second is for Amit Madanlal Lakhanpal. This new notice type, introduced in January, aids member countries in locating and recovering assets linked to criminal activities, marking a significant step in international cooperation for India.

Kamal Haasan's Linguistic Claim on Kannada Sparks Political Row

Actor-politician Kamal Haasan ignited controversy by stating at a Chennai event that the Kannada language "was born out of Tamil." This remark has drawn sharp criticism in Karnataka, with the BJP and pro-Kannada organizations condemning his statement as divisive and historically inaccurate. They have demanded an unconditional apology from Haasan, highlighting the sensitive nature of linguistic identity and its political ramifications in the region.

World Chess Champion Gukesh Suffers Second Straight Loss in Norway

Indian chess prodigy and World Champion D Gukesh suffered his second consecutive defeat at the prestigious Norway Chess tournament, losing to fellow Indian Arjun Erigaisi. This loss marks a challenging phase for the young champion. The result highlights the intense competition at top-tier chess events and boosts Erigaisi's standing, while Gukesh aims to recover in subsequent rounds of this elite competition featuring the world's best players.

Actress Dipika Kakar Diagnosed with Stage 2 Liver Cancer

Television actress Dipika Kakar has revealed she has been diagnosed with Stage 2 liver cancer. She shared that her scheduled tumour surgery was postponed due to a fever. The popular actress, known for her roles in several TV shows including 'Sasural Simar Ka,' has requested fans and well-wishers for prayers during this challenging period. Her health update has prompted an outpouring of support from the entertainment industry and her followers.

IPL 2025: Rishabh Pant, LSG Penalized for Slow Over Rate

Lucknow Super Giants (LSG) skipper Rishabh Pant faces a Rs 30 lakh fine for his team's slow over rate during their IPL match against Royal Challengers Bengaluru. This is reportedly LSG's second such offence in the season. The rest of LSG's playing XI, including the Impact Player, were also penalized with individual fines of Rs 12 lakh each, underscoring the strict enforcement of IPL's playing conditions for match timeliness.

Defence Ministry Greenlights Advanced Combat Aircraft Project with Industry Partnership

Defence Minister Rajnath Singh has approved the execution model for India's Advanced Medium Combat Aircraft (AMCA) program, emphasizing collaboration with private industry. This strategic move aims to bolster indigenous defence manufacturing. The first AMCA prototype is anticipated by 2028-29, with production slated for 2032-33 and induction targeted for 2034, marking a significant step towards self-reliance in advanced aerial warfare technology.

PM Modi Holds Grand Roadshow in Gandhinagar Amid Gujarat Visit

Prime Minister Narendra Modi conducted a large roadshow in Gandhinagar, Gujarat, drawing substantial crowds. This event marked his fourth roadshow during a two-day visit to his home state. The visit is notably his first since "Operation Sindoor," India's military response to the Pahalgam terror attack, underscoring its political and security significance for the region and the nation.
